Python将视频转成图片

Python将视频转成图片

Python将视频转成图片,可以使用OpenCV库来将视频转成图片。具体实现可以参考以下代码:

import cv2

# 打开视频文件
cap = cv2.VideoCapture('IM000000.avi')

# 读取视频帧并保存为图片
count = 0
while cap.isOpened():
    ret, frame = cap.read()
    
    if ret:
        if count%5==0:  #采样频率
            cv2.imwrite('pics/frame%d.jpg' % count, frame)
        count += 1
    else:
        break

# 关闭视频文件
cap.release()

你可能感兴趣的:(图像处理,python,音视频,opencv)